Mission creep refers to any part of a mission that extends beyond the initial mission parameters.

US involvement in Vietnam is one of the best examples of mission creep available. The involvement of US troops was never part of the original mission. The mission just kept "creeping" on and on...

Also, UN "peace keeping" missions are notorious for mission creep. Since the missions are rarely well defined, with no end objective usually, the "mission" ends up dragging on until the "peace keepers" get tired of being killed and the mission is scrapped. Somalia rings a bell.
